Daniel Hiltgen
e9ce91e9a6 Load dynamic cpu lib on windows
On linux, we link the CPU library in to the Go app and fall back to it
when no GPU match is found. On windows we do not link in the CPU library
so that we can better control our dependencies for the CLI.  This fixes
the logic so we correctly fallback to the dynamic CPU library
on windows.

Daniel Hiltgen
2fcd41ef81 Fail fast on WSL1 while allowing on WSL2
This prevents users from accidentally installing on WSL1 with instructions
guiding how to upgrade their WSL instance to version 2.  Once running WSL2
if you have an NVIDIA card, you can follow their instructions to set up
GPU passthrough and run models on the GPU.  This is not possible on WSL1.

Daniel Hiltgen
9a70aecccb Refactor how we augment llama.cpp
This changes the model for llama.cpp inclusion so we're not applying a patch,
but instead have the C++ code directly in the ollama tree, which should make it
easier to refine and update over time.
